HomeMy WebLinkAbout860991.tiff RESOLUTION RE: APPROVE INSTALLATION OF "STOP AHEAD" AND "STOP" SIGNS AT THE INTERSECTION OF THE RIVER VALLEY MOBILE HOME PARK ACCESS ROAD AND TURNER BLVD. W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ners of Weld County, Colorado, pursuant to Colorado statute and the Weld County Home Rule Charter, is vested with the authority of administering the affairs of Weld County, Colorado, and WHEREAS, the Board received a request to install traffic control devices on the River Valley Mobile Home Park access road at its intersection with Turner Blvd. , and WHEREAS, after inspection of the site, the Road and Bridge Department recommends that "Stop Ahead" and "Stop" signs be installed at said intersection to insure the safety of the traveling public, and WHEREAS, pursuant to the recommendation of the Road and Bridge Department, the Board deems it advisable that the appropriate traffic control devices be installed at said intersection.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Board of County Commissioners of Weld County , Colorado, that the Road and Bridge Department be, and hereby is, directed to install "Stop Ahead" and "Stop" signs on the River Valley Mobile Home Park access road at its intersection with Turner Blvd. , with said signs to conform to the State manual and specifications.
